#929c9d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#929c9d is composed of 57.3% red, 61.2%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7% cyan, 0.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 185.5 degrees, a saturation of 5.3% and a lightness of 59.4%. #929c9d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#25393b.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#929c9d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040505 is the darkest color, while #f9faf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#929c9d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929c9d is the less saturated color, while #32eafd is the most saturated one.
